Lady Blue and her band were the perfect group to help us celebrate Jazz Appreciation Month in a big way. Donna was in great voice and her choice of songs were varied and fun. Many of the tunes were variations on blues with a lot of originals and old standards mixed in.
The band opened with an upbeat, Them There Eyes and a great tenor sax solo by Brian McCann who also played brilliantly on his clarinet with the old Andrews Sisters hit, Bei Mir Best Du Schon. Donna and the guys had fun with hits like Honeysuckle Rose and Hit That Jive, Jack making them sound new all over again. The amazing pianist, John Douglas, was right in there on every tune with an inspiring solo on Blue Bossa. Guitarist, Greg “Snoots” Loeb, showed up with his purple”zoot suit” favoring us with several originals with quirky names like My Name is Merle, But Everyone Calls me Luke and You’re Bad. With all the clowning, it was obvious that he’s also a fine musician. Bassist, Stan Taylor and John Lacques on drums kept this tight little band all together and with Donna’s lovely voice and great stage presence, the afternoon was an extremely pleasant affair.  Again, we are so blessed to have such talented folks around!
